18th-century flemish collectors cabinet

18th-century Flemish ebonised and tortoiseshell veneered collectors cabinet, a pair of doors with cushion-shaped mouldings embellished with ivory stringing opening to reveal fitted interior, veneered in floral scagliola, ten drawers surrounding central classical cupboard with ormolu classical figures opening to reveal a miniature mirrored architectural interior with columns and a further eight small drawers, lower part with two slides inlaid with geometric hardwood panels, two further drawers to lower frieze, the entire cabinet stands on 18th-century English gold and black painted Rococo style substantial carved wood base, four cabriole legs with animal paw feet.

Dimensions: width 132cm (52"), depth 58cm (23"), height 187cm (74")

The cabinet is known to have been part of the house contents of Norton Priory, Warrington, and still holds card labels stapled to the reverse side of the cabinet showing the name written in pencil 'Sir Richard Brooke'. Norton Priory which was partially demolished in the late 1920s also was used in 1920 for complete clearance of the contents of the property sold by auction. This cabinet is believed to have been part of the contents and been passed by descent by the same farming family over the last hundred years.
